San Francisco based Zaptunes has launched offering unlimited DRM free mp3 downloads for $25 per month. They say they're adding songs constantly, but have started with 8 million tracks from all four major labels and many indies. To kick things off, the $25 is waived for the next 30 days.
Is Zaptunes too good to be true? The availability of catalog from The Beatles - never been offered legally before - throws the service's legitimacy into question.
